Vilor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Vilor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Vilor (Hindi: विलोर, Russian: Вилор) is found in Spain more than any other country or territory. It may appear in the variant forms: Vilôr. For other possible spellings of Vilor click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Vilor? popularity and diffusion
The last name Vilor is the 1,125,333rd most numerous last name internationally It is held by approximately 1 in 33,895,562 people. The surname occurs mostly in Europe, where 53 percent of Vilor live; 47 percent live in Southwestern Europe and 47 percent live in Iberian Europe. It is also the 681,368th most numerous forename internationally It is held by 179 people.
The surname Vilor is most commonly used in Spain, where it is held by 101 people, or 1 in 462,891. In Spain Vilor is most common in: Catalonia, where 32 percent are found, Galicia, where 30 percent are found and Castile and León, where 27 percent are found. Aside from Spain it occurs in 14 countries. It is also found in Argentina, where 20 percent are found and Russia, where 10 percent are found.
